trip description for Offshore Combo Trip (Deep - Swordfishing) in Marathon

We take off to the wild blue water of the gulf stream and look for current rips, weed lines and diving birds. Results could be plenty of Dolphin fish (Mahi), Tuna, Sailfish, Wahoo, Sharks, Marlin and Swordfish! We also deep drop far offshore with big equipment to bring up select eating deep dwellers like Snowy Groupers, Tilefish, Barrelfish and Queen Snappers. We can also do a custom trip to target Swordfish all out on the edge of the continental shelf which we call “The Wall”. Catch Mahi on the way out or back and try your luck at the top big game billfish on earth Swordfish and Marlin. These offshore trips we have to add more to the cost due to additional fuel. What is mahi mahi in Marathon all about?

In Marathon, Florida, mahi-mahi, also known as dolphin fish or dorado, are a highly sought-after species among anglers for their vibrant colors, acrobatic leaps, and delicious taste. These pelagic predators inhabit the warm offshore waters of the Gulf Stream, making Marathon an ideal location for targeting them. Mahi-mahi are known for their distinctive green and gold hues, which shimmer in the sunlight as they dart through the water in pursuit of prey, providing anglers with an exhilarating sight as they reel in these prized catches.

Mahi-mahi fishing in Marathon offers anglers a thrilling experience, with opportunities to engage in both trolling and casting techniques. Many anglers opt for trolling, deploying a spread of lures behind the boat to cover a larger area of water and entice strikes from mahi-mahi. Trolling near floating debris, weed lines, or underwater structures can be particularly productive, as these areas attract baitfish and other prey species that mahi-mahi feed on.

For those who prefer a more hands-on approach, casting to actively feeding mahi-mahi can provide an adrenaline-pumping experience. When schools of mahi-mahi are spotted near the surface, anglers can cast lures or live bait into the fray, enticing strikes from these voracious predators. Whether trolling or casting, targeting mahi-mahi in Marathon offers anglers the chance to enjoy the thrill of the chase and the satisfaction of landing one of the ocean's most prized game fish.

What techniques are popular for catching mahi mahi in Marathon?

In Marathon, Florida, targeting mahi-mahi offers anglers an exhilarating fishing experience with a variety of techniques to employ. One popular method is trolling, where anglers deploy a spread of lures behind the boat while cruising through offshore waters. Trolling allows anglers to cover large areas of water and increase their chances of encountering schools of mahi-mahi. Anglers often focus their efforts near floating debris, weed lines, or offshore structures, as these areas attract baitfish and other prey species that mahi-mahi feed on. By varying trolling speeds and lure patterns, anglers can effectively entice strikes from mahi-mahi and enjoy the excitement of the chase.

Another effective technique for mahi-mahi fishing in Marathon is casting to actively feeding fish. When schools of mahi-mahi are spotted near the surface, anglers can cast lures or live bait into the fray, enticing strikes from these voracious predators. This hands-on approach allows anglers to engage directly with the action and experience the thrill of watching mahi-mahi explode on their bait. With precise casts and quick retrieves, anglers can capitalize on the feeding frenzy and land multiple fish in rapid succession.

Live bait fishing is also a productive method for targeting mahi-mahi in Marathon. Anglers often use live baits such as pilchards, ballyhoo, or small fish to entice strikes from mahi-mahi. By rigging live baits on circle hooks or small jigs and deploying them near the surface or in deeper waters, anglers can present a tempting offering to hungry mahi-mahi. Whether trolling, casting, or live bait fishing, anglers in Marathon can enjoy the thrill and excitement of targeting mahi-mahi in the diverse and abundant fishing grounds of the Florida Keys.

What other species are popular in Marathon?

While targeting mahi-mahi in Marathon, Florida, offers an exciting angling experience, the region boasts a diverse array of other species to pursue for anglers seeking varied adventures. One notable species is the spirited sailfish, renowned for its impressive size, speed, and acrobatic leaps. Found in the offshore waters of the Gulf Stream, sailfish provide anglers with thrilling battles as they aggressively attack baits and put on dazzling displays of athleticism. Anglers in Marathon often deploy trolling techniques near offshore structures and current edges to entice strikes from these majestic billfish, adding an extra dimension of excitement to their fishing outings.

Another prized species in Marathon is the elusive wahoo, known for its blistering speed and powerful runs. Inhabiting the offshore waters and deep reefs of the Florida Keys, wahoo present anglers with a challenging pursuit and the chance to test their skills in landing one of the fastest fish in the ocean. Anglers often target wahoo using high-speed trolling techniques with lures or rigged baits, deploying lines at varying depths to intercept these swift predators as they patrol the offshore waters.

For those seeking a taste of inshore angling excitement, Marathon offers opportunities to target species such as tarpon, snook, and redfish. These formidable predators inhabit the mangrove-lined channels, flats, and backcountry waters of the Florida Keys, providing anglers with endless opportunities for sight casting and light tackle action. Whether chasing pelagic giants offshore, targeting wahoo in the deep reefs, or exploring the inshore waters for flats species, Marathon provides a diverse and rewarding fishing experience for anglers of all preferences and skill levels.
